TEMA Compound Location Details

URL: https://data.gov.tt/dataset/e81ed6df-1883-4d1f-af15-7c0ba0155ac3/resource/4c4d8789-5e97-452c-b271-264803fb9e91/download/tema-compound-location-details.csv

This document provides comprehensive details about TEMA in Bacolet Street, Scarborough, Tobago, including geographic coordinates, a brief description of TEMA, demographic information from the 2011 census, and emergency contact details.

Data Dictionary

Column Type Label Description
Island text Island

The island forms part of the location data of the site. The island can be Trinidad or Tobago.

Administrative Area text Adminstrative Area

An administrative area is a geographic region defined by a particular governmental or administrative authority and used for governance, jurisdiction, or management.

Community text Community

An administrative area is divided into smaller units called communities. A community can be defined by geographical boundaries, such as a neighbourhood, town, or city, and they can be large or small.

Location text Location

The name of the location being referenced.

Address text Address

The local address of the location but not in the S42 addressing format.

Description text Description

A description or details regarding the area in which aerial photos/videos were taken.

Emergency Contact text Emergency Contact

The emergency contact is provided to address any potential emergencies or incidents that may arise in the area in which aerial photos/videos were taken.

Population (Census 2011) numeric Population (Census 2011)

Population (Census 2011) refers to the total number of individuals residing in a particular geographic area, as reported by the national census conducted in Trinidad and Tobago in 2011. The population figures for each community are taken from https://cso.gov.tt/census/2011-census-data/.

Households (Census 2011) numeric Household (Census 2011)

Households (Census 2011) refers to a group of individuals who reside in the same dwelling unit and share joint living arrangements, as reported by the national census conducted in Trinidad and Tobago in 2011. The household figures for each community are taken from https://cso.gov.tt/census/2011-census-data/.

Latitude numeric Latitude

The latitude is the numerical value that represents the north-south position of the location and the first number in the GPS pair of coordinates.

Longitude numeric Longitude

The longitude is the numerical value that represents the east-west position of the location and the second number in the GPS pair of coordinates.

GPS Coordinates text GPS Coordinates

A set of numerical values, i.e., Latitude and Longitude, represents a specific location on the Earth's surface, as determined by the Global Positioning System (GPS).

Google Maps Location text Google Maps Location

This field contains the URL to the location on map services such as Google Maps or Waze. It provides a direct link to the geographical coordinates, routing information, and potentially additional location details such as operating hours and contact information. Users can access the map view, get directions, and understand the location context by clicking the link.

Last Updated (DD-MM-YYYY) timestamp Last Updated

The date in the format DD-MM-YYYY that the respective record was updated.
